Vue.js书店管理系统源码及数据库教程
版权申诉
96 浏览量
更新于2024-10-13
1
收藏 2.91MB ZIP 举报
资源摘要信息:
本资源包含了一个基于Vue.js框架开发的书店书刊出租和零售管理系统,该系统是一个数据库课程设计项目,其中包含了系统源码、项目说明文档以及数据库文件。该系统主要面向计算机相关专业的在校学生、专业教师或企业员工,提供了一个功能完整、稳定的运行环境,并鼓励用户在使用过程中反馈问题或建议。
项目特色与功能:
1. 该系统提供了一个友好的用户界面,使用Vue.js构建前端,能够实现书店书刊的出租和零售管理。
2. 系统后端服务端API支持多项操作,包括商品的进货、库存查询、零售订单记录、零售数据记录、新用户注册、操作员注册账号和登录等功能。
3. 数据库设计合理,使用了多个数据表来存储书本信息、顾客信息、操作员信息、订单信息等,保证了数据的独立性和可维护性。
4. 数据库中的数据表包括book(书本信息)、customer(顾客信息)、operator(操作员信息)、order(出售订单信息)、rent(出借订单信息)和sell(每本书的出售情况),每张表都有其独特的字段设计,以满足不同管理需求。
5. 系统源码中包含了该项目的详细实现代码,开发者可以根据需要进行学习和二次开发。
适用人群与学习价值:
1. 对于初学者,该系统是学习Vue.js和前端开发的良好起点。
2. 对于有一定基础的开发者,系统提供了扩展和二次开发的可能,可以通过实践提升自身的开发能力。
3. 对于专业学生和教师,系统可作为课程设计、毕业设计的参考,或者作为教学案例进行研究。
4. 对于企业员工,系统可以作为构建企业内部管理系统的一个实际案例学习。
技术要点与实现:
1. Vue.js: 一个用于构建用户界面的渐进式JavaScript框架,主要用于实现前端的动态数据绑定和组件化开发。
2. 后端API: 系统后端提供了RESTful API供前端调用,实现各种业务逻辑,如商品管理、用户管理、订单管理等。
3. 数据库设计: 数据库使用了关系型数据库管理系统,设计了多个数据表以存储不同业务数据,确保数据的一致性和完整性。
4. 服务端部署: 系统已部署到服务端,但由于服务器重装,链接已无法访问。开发者需要自行部署服务端环境来运行项目。
5. 二次开发: 项目提供了足够的空间供开发者进行二次开发,包括增加新功能、优化现有功能等。
项目使用和维护提示:
1. 在下载并解压项目文件后,为避免出现路径解析错误,请不要使用中文文件名和路径,建议重命名文件夹为英文后运行。
2. 使用时若遇到任何问题,可以私信项目提供者,以便得到及时的帮助和解答。
3. 项目提供者也鼓励用户反馈使用体验和改进建议,以便不断优化和改进项目。
以上是对给定文件信息的详细解读,从中可以提取出丰富的知识点,包括Vue.js框架的使用、前端与后端交互、数据库设计、服务端API的构建以及软件开发和维护的流程等。
2022-12-11 上传
2024-03-16 上传
2024-01-15 上传
2024-02-27 上传
2023-01-04 上传
2024-07-02 上传
2024-03-05 上传
2024-02-27 上传
2024-03-24 上传
.whl
- 粉丝: 3852
- 资源: 4751
最新资源
- Angular程序高效加载与展示海量Excel数据技巧
- Argos客户端开发流程及Vue配置指南
- 基于源码的PHP Webshell审查工具介绍
- Mina任务部署Rpush教程与实践指南
- 密歇根大学主题新标签页壁纸与多功能扩展
- Golang编程入门:基础代码学习教程
- Aplysia吸引子分析MATLAB代码套件解读
- 程序性竞争问题解决实践指南
- lyra: Rust语言实现的特征提取POC功能
- Chrome扩展:NBA全明星新标签壁纸
- 探索通用Lisp用户空间文件系统clufs_0.7
- dheap: Haxe实现的高效D-ary堆算法
- 利用BladeRF实现简易VNA频率响应分析工具
- 深度解析Amazon SQS在C#中的应用实践
- 正义联盟计划管理系统:udemy-heroes-demo-09
- JavaScript语法jsonpointer替代实现介绍